DuckDuckGo: The Privacy Champion

DuckDuckGo has long been synonymous with privacy. This search engine doesn’t track your searches, sell your data, or bombard you with ads. Instead, it focuses on delivering relevant results while keeping your information safe. With features like email protection and encrypted browsing, DuckDuckGo is a standout choice for privacy-conscious users.

Startpage: The Google Without the Tracking

Startpage offers a unique twist—it uses Google’s search results but strips away all tracking and data collection. This means you get the power of Google without the privacy invasion. Startpage also allows you to customize your search experience, making it a versatile option for those who value both privacy and functionality.

Searx: The Open-Source Alternative

If you’re a fan of transparency, Searx might be your go-to. This open-source search engine allows you to see exactly how your results are generated. With no tracking, ads, or data collection, Searx is a great choice for users who want full control over their search experience.

How Content Filtering Works

Content filtering involves blocking or restricting access to certain types of content. This can include explicit material, hate speech, or even excessive advertising. Here’s how some of the top conservative search engines handle content filtering:

  • DuckDuckGo: Offers family-friendly search options to block inappropriate content.
  • Startpage: Allows users to enable safe search settings for a cleaner experience.
  • Searx: Provides customizable filters to block unwanted content.
